Key Elements to Take into account For Matching Reward Software program Accessibility

There’s rather a lot that goes into an accessible matching present fundraising technique, and it helps to know which varieties of parts you’re in search of as you audit your individual efforts.

The WCAG, or Net Content material Accessibility Tips, classifies standards primarily based on the gravity and impression of particular accessibility indicators. That is organized in a number of methods:

Conformance Ranges

  • A ⁠(Important) — The fundamental stage of accessibility conformance and the minimal customary for inclusivity. This ensures digital content material is accessible to many people with widespread or much less extreme disabilities.
  • AA ⁠(Splendid Help) — The next stage of accessibility compliance that includes all Stage A necessities whereas additionally addressing more and more complicated points. This customary is required for a lot of authorities businesses and different publicly funded organizations.
  • AAA (Specialised Help) ⁠— This highest stage of conformance primarily addresses establishments and digital content material that serves specialised audiences.

Severity Scores

  • Low severity ⁠— Recognized issues might or might not introduce some difficulties for individuals with disabilities. However no matter whether or not difficulties are launched, they do fail a WCAG success criterion.
  • Medium severity ⁠— Recognized issues make it very tough for individuals with disabilities to entry content material or full a job. Such customers could also be required to take many further steps or establish a special technique to full the supposed motion.
  • Excessive severity ⁠— Recognized issues might block individuals with disabilities from accessing content material or finishing a job fully.

Display Readers

A display reader is among the most-used types of assistive know-how. Generally employed by people with visible impairments, using such a device permits audiences to entry crucial info in an accessible format.

By confirming that your establishment’s web site and different digital fundraising supplies are display reader-friendly, you’ll be able to guarantee data about matching present alternatives is inclusive and obtainable. Doing so sometimes consists of the availability of ample various textual content for pictures and different non-text content material⁠—in addition to logically structured and ordered supplies.

Sadly, our evaluation of prime establishments’ matching present pages signifies that display reader accessibility noticed essentially the most quite a few points. On the time of the research, a median of 4.3 low-severity points, 6 medium-severity points, and 1.7 high-severity points had been recognized on every college’s matching present search device.

Whereas we will’t listing all the problems we uncovered, we needed to tug a number of examples of medium and high-severity points famous on many faculties’ pages⁠—particularly these utilizing instruments apart from Double the Donation.

These embrace:

  • Various textual content not introduced for the ‘Affinaquest’ graphic hyperlink on the search device (medium severity; failing Success Criterion 1.1.1 in line with WCAG)
  • Standing message not introduced by the display reader (medium severity; failing Success Criterion 4.1.3)
  • Position not introduced for the ‘Search’ button (excessive severity; failing Success Criterion 4.1.2)
  • Search suggestion not introduced robotically and never introduced by the display reader (medium severity; failing Success Criterion 4.1.3)
  • Search suggestion not learn by the display reader (excessive severity; failing Success Criterion 1.3.1)

The general impression? The absence of alt textual content for pictures, unnotified dynamic adjustments, incorrect management roles, and unannounced content material on an establishment’s matching present web page all considerably impair accessibility for customers with disabilities. This ends in a lack of info, confusion, and missed alternatives⁠—negatively affecting the outcomes of the varsity’s matching present fundraising efforts.

Colour Distinction

Colour distinction is important for digital accessibility. In any case, it permits people with imaginative and prescient impairments⁠—together with low imaginative and prescient, colour blindness, and extra⁠—to obviously distinguish textual content and graphic content material. Thus, it’s crucial that faculties prioritize adequate colour distinction of a minimum of 4.5:1. as they design their matching present internet pages and incorporate any related software program.

Sadly, not all faculties had been discovered to make use of appropriate colour distinction on their matching present pages, which finally causes accessibility points for customers. These are a number of cases by which inadequate distinction was famous:

  • Placeholder textual content ‘Search’ gives textual info but fails the colour distinction ratio [measuring between 2.2:1 and 4.2:1, depending on the tool] with the content material background (medium severity; failing Success Criterion 1.4.3 in line with WCAG)
  • Textual content offering company-specific matching present program tips, like minimal and most donation quantities and extra fails colour distinction ratio [measuring at 2.2:1] with the content material background (medium severity; failing Success Criterion 1.4.3)
  • Textual content ‘Phrases of Use’ fails the colour distinction ratio [measuring at 3.6:1] with the content material background (medium severity; failing Success Criterion 1.4.3)

The general impression? Inadequate colour distinction on a school or college’s matching present sources ends in problem distinguishing important textual info⁠—equivalent to eligibility standards⁠—from background parts. When donors are hindered from correct notion and comprehension of the data they should submit a match, they’re extra prone to miss out on requesting obtainable funding in your college’s behalf.
